02 2019 档案
摘要:1. top基本使用 top命令运行图 第一行:基本信息 第二行:任务信息 第三行:CPU使用情况 第四行:物理内存使用情况 buff/cache: buffers 和 cache 都是内存中存放的数据,不同的是,buffers 存放的是准备写入磁盘的数据,而 cache 存放的是从磁盘中读取的数据
阅读全文
摘要:使用navicat访问服务器上刚安装的mysql时,是不允许访问的,需要在服务器上设置用户允许远程访问(修改mysql.user相关用户的host字段值) mysql5.7的密码修改方式有不同,需要注意 原因在于密码字段由“password” 改为了 “authentication_string”
阅读全文
摘要:通过navicat工具导入psc数据库备份文件,报错如下,mysql版本5.7 执行如下语句不通过 原因在于时间的默认值不兼容,查看sql_mode NO_ZERO_IN_DATE,NO_ZERO_DATE这两个参数限制时间不能为0。 临时修改 永久修改 编辑mysql的配配置文件 my.cnf 在
阅读全文
摘要:这篇文章将介绍什么是分布式事务,分布式事务解决什么问题,对分布式事务实现的难点,解决思路,不同场景下方案的选择,通过图解的方式进行梳理、总结和比较。 相信耐心看完这篇文章,谈到分布式事务,不再只是有“2PC”、“3PC”、“MQ的消息事务”、“最终一致性”、“TCC”等这些知识碎片,而是能够将知识连
阅读全文
摘要:在修改项目的版本号之后,如pom.xml中<version>1.2.0-SNAPSHOT</version>替换为<version>1.0.0-RELEASE</version>后,执行打包报错如下: 项目jar包是放在nexus上的,这是由于私服的更新策略导致的,nexus上的依赖库在更新库版本号
阅读全文
摘要:为了得到最大的性能,一般数据库都有并发机制,不过带来的问题就是数据访问的冲突。为了解决这个问题,大多数数据库用的方法就是数据的锁定。 数据的锁定分为两种方法,第一种叫做悲观锁,第二种叫做乐观锁。什么叫悲观锁呢,悲观锁顾名思义,就是对数据的冲突采取一种悲观的态度,也就是说假设数据肯定会冲突,所以在数据
阅读全文
摘要:git clone时报RPC failed; curl 18 transfer closed with outstanding read data remaining 错误 原因1:缓存区溢出 解决方法:命令行输入 执行上面命令如果依旧clone失败,考虑可能原因2:网络下载速度缓慢 解决方法:命令
阅读全文
摘要:0. 停止mysql的服务 1. 卸载mysql5.5 1.1 使用360或者控制面板卸载mysql,为求干净,我使用的360,结果也需要手动清理 1.2 卸载完成之后到mysql的安装目录删掉该目录 1.3 windows+R运行“regedit”文件,进行注册表清理 1.3.1 删除注册表:HK
阅读全文